Plasma is in your blood.  You get a needle stuck in your arm, just like you would for donating blood.  The blood is taken out, and after a certain amount is out, the red blood cells get put back in (as it is being taken out the machine extracts the plasma from the blood).  The most painful part of the whole precedure is getting your finger pricked at the beginning.  Otherwise it is completely painless (even moreso once your arm gets used to getting poked).
